oracle教程【高分】
发布网友
发布时间:2022-04-30 18:02
我来回答
共4个回答
热心网友
时间:2022-05-02 01:19
首先,ORACLE只是一个工具,任何人都能掌握。要对自己有信心!
其次,如果你想成为一名DBA,那么你应该先对自己的学习之路有一个认识和规划,以我个人的工作经历总结,觉得至少以下部分是一个初级DBA应该学习的:
1.安装与配置ORACLE数据库。这是最基础的工作,也是最重要的初级DBA任务。不要轻视这个工作,很多熟悉SQL编程,或者维护小型数据库的同学都无法保证自己就100%掌握了安装和创建数据库。因为,安装条件可以是在windows下的,也可以是在linux下的,可以是32位的,也可能是64位的,这些区别是存在的,更不要提配置自动存储管理(ASM),或RAC的安装配置。而配置网络环境和OEM(企业管理器,很实用),也是初级DBA常常遇到的。通过完成这些,可以让你对数据库的基础概念有一个认识。
2.备份数据库。多数DBA是不太有机会参与生产库的安装与创建的,因为他们入职的时候,可能生产库已经运行了几年,但对他们来说,关注数据库的安全却是时刻重要的。备份数据库是ORACLE提供的一项传统但重要的安全机制。做为进一步学习ORACLE的起点,非常实用。
3.经过上面两步,你已经能够部署和备份数据库了,接下来,你可以转向实际需要的任何方面去学习。比如SQL语句,性能优化,数据库恢复,或者ORACLE的其它管理特性的学习。这个时期,相信你不会有所谓迷茫的感觉,而是觉得要学习的东西太多了。
4.关于教程。可以选择的入门教程非常多,如果你英文好,不妨看看英文的管理员手册,中文的入门教程就很多了,网上搜搜就有不少,比如希赛教程,千林一叶,至于视频教程,我觉得作用不大,ORACLE以动手实践为主,学习会很快。
热心网友
时间:2022-05-02 02:37
任何一个对IT行业稍有了解的人来说都知道,越是薪水高的行业,真正的技术也就越难掌握,没有基础,想要了解一下oracle,oracle基础教程中文书一抓一大把:
《Oracle 10g DBA手册》教程、《Oracle入门》教程、《Oracle入门到精通》教程、需要点基础的《深入浅出Oracle》《循序渐进Oracle》教程,《expert one on one》必看的教程,还有《Oracle 10g 编程艺术》;还有视频也是,像CUUG官网上的视频和公开课讲的范围比较广,不是特别深,对初学者来说就很有用。不过Oracle自学起来,犹如盲人摸象,因为涉及的知识实在太广了,等你稍对oracle了解之后,就会这么觉得了。其实你只要在DBA的业内人士里面问问,就可以找到好的oracle培训机构,至少你能快速地学到真东西,对oracle涉及的知识体系有一个全面的把握,像cuug口碑就不错。
热心网友
时间:2022-05-02 04:12
oracle数据库内容庞大,涵盖了各行各业所有业务的应用。作为初学者首先要给自己定位:
一是做一个Oracle数据库应用系统的开发者,二是做一个Oracle数据库的管理员(DBA)。
属于一:要看Oracle数据库应用系列书。
例如:《Oracle PL/SQL 实例精解(原书第4版)》、《Oracle PL/SQL入门》等。
属于二:要看Oracle数据库体系结构及管理系列书。
例如:《ORACLE11G宝典》、《Oracle11g数据库管理员指南》等。
热心网友
时间:2022-05-02 06:03
先看点书籍吧。
高分 求oracle SYS_CONNECT_BY_PATH connect by prior
树的结构如下:0 | | | 1 3 | | | 2 4 | 5 第一个语句,select * from a;全表扫描,没有问题。第二关语句,select * from a start with id=1 connect by prior id = pid;从1向叶节点遍历.1的子节点是2和4,而2的子节点是5.所以结果是 id name pid 1 10 ...
Oracle 统计,高分求解,高人来给看一下
flag只有1,2,4,8是不是说每个日期最多只有4行?如果是这样的话,可以这么解决:SQL> select * from yourtable;REPORTDAY FLAG ACOUNT AMOUNT --- --- --- --- 20101020 1 1 2 20101020 2 3 4 20101019 1 5 6 20101019 2 7 8 20101019 ...
高分求plsql developer教程、oracle教程,最好视频、图文资料
回答:【价值1.67万】2012 Oracle视频教程45集(老相主讲) http://down.51cto.com/zt/773/(视频) 另外可以看看《Oracle DBA教程——从基础到实践》
高分悬赏 oracle如何打开图形界面登陆远程连接???
本地安装个Oracle Client,在tnsnames.ora文件中设置连接。上图中的主机字符串即为你设置的连接名。
高分寻求 oracle 锁机制 控制 并行插入表数量的方法?
查询速度慢,跟你的插入没多大关系 大表sdy_db_testb的C_testa字段建索引;把select a.*,b.c_xname from sdy_db_testb a left join sdy_db_testc b on 1=1 and b.c_testa=a.c_testa改成 select a.*,b.c_xname from sdy_db_testc a left join sdy_db_testb b on 1=1 ...
高分:oracle被shutdown abort后不能启动!
abort也没关系,因为abort后,数据库会通过SMON做实例恢复。我感觉可能是由于数据库现在正在做实例恢复,所以不允许你打开。你最好看下alert_SID.ora文件里,看看有什么相关信息没有。
oracle查询语句如何查询每个同学哪个月中获得的分数最高?
先找出每个学号对应的最高分,用学号加最高分作为临时表,再与原表关联,在原表中查询出学号与最高分对应的姓名和月份。由于是同表间关联关系,oracle中无法直接定义临时表,故使用WITH..AS..语句解决。我的测试数据为:STUDENT表:其中可以看出小红1月1日分数最高,为13573分;小明2月1日分数最高...
高分求教,Oracle 解析Pivot 生成的XML转为table,满意之后再加分_百度知 ...
' passing a.' || pi_column_name || ' columns '; v_parent_node := '/PivotSet'; v_child_node := 'item[1]/column[2]'; v_i := 1; execute immediate 'select ' || pi_column_name || ' from ' || pi_table_name || ' where rownum=1' into v_...
oracle怎么截取“[289]+[362]”中括号里面的数字 给高分谢谢
如楼上所说,10g以后的版本可以用regexp_substr函数 如果oracle版本较低,9i及以下版本可使用translate函数 如你上边那个 select translate('[289]+[362]-[323243]ppp[454353]','0123456789'||'[289]+[362]-[323243]ppp[454353]', '0123456789') from dual;具体语法 select translate(字段名,字段...
高分0000求oracle 10g client下载地址 一定要是oracle 10g的客户端...
oracle透明网关,如果你要链接其他数据库,下载这个软件包。4,***_clusterware_*.zip oracle集群软件,如果你要做RAC,下载这个软件包 Oracle 10g client 安装教程:1、将Oracle 10g client安装包copy到本地才能安装:2、双击setup 的到:3、稍后进入安装界面:4、选择下一步:安装管理员,然后下一步...